    In-depth comparison

    Selank vs Semax: the long answer

    Selank is an anxiolytic + immunomodulator peptide — calms anxiety, supports mood, no sedation. Semax is a cognitive enhancer — focus, memory, BDNF + dopamine modulation. Both are Russian-developed heptapeptides, intranasally bioavailable, with 25+ years of clinical use in Russia (semax is on their Vital Drug List). Different jobs — pick by goal, or use both on rotation.

    Last reviewed: May 17, 2026

    Mechanism — different targets, same form factor

    Both are derived from the ACTH(4-10) fragment but optimized for different effects. Selank modulates GABA system + enkephalin levels — calming without sedation, anxiolytic without benzodiazepine-class side effects. Semax acts on BDNF expression (rapid + sustained upregulation), dopamine D2/D4 receptors, and acetylcholine pathways — focus, working memory, and neuroprotection. Both are heptapeptides, both work intranasally (peptide that crosses the nasal-CSF axis), both have 15-30 minute onset.

    • Selank: Heptapeptide. GABA + enkephalin modulation. Anxiolytic without sedation.
    • Semax: Heptapeptide. BDNF + dopamine + acetylcholine. Cognitive enhancement.
    • Shared properties: Both intranasal, 15-30 min onset, 2-6 hour duration, Russian clinical heritage

    What each is best for

    Selank dominates for: generalized anxiety, social anxiety, sleep onset (without next-day grogginess), immune modulation during high-stress periods, alcohol/benzo tapering support (animal data). Semax dominates for: focus work sessions, post-stroke rehabilitation (Russian clinical indication), ADHD-adjacent focus issues, exam-prep cognitive endurance, and BDNF-related neuroplasticity goals. Many users run both: semax in the morning for focus, selank in the evening for wind-down.

    • Selank wins on: Anxiety, social discomfort, sleep onset, stress-period immune support
    • Semax wins on: Focus, working memory, post-stroke recovery, BDNF/neuroplasticity goals
    • Common dual-use pattern: Semax morning (focus), selank evening (wind-down) — different times, no interaction concerns

    Dosing — intranasal sprays, dose per nostril

    Selank standard protocol: 250-500 mcg per nostril, 1-2x/day (morning and/or before stressful event). Semax: 100-300 mcg per nostril, 1-2x/day. Both work as 1% (semax) or 0.15-0.3% (selank) intranasal solutions — calculate per-spray volume to hit target dose. N-acetyl variants (N-acetyl semax, N-acetyl selank) have extended half-life (3-4x longer) and slightly higher cost — same dose math but 1x/day works for most users.

    • Selank dose: 250-500 mcg per nostril, 1-2x/day. N-acetyl variant: 250-500 mcg 1x/day
    • Semax dose: 100-300 mcg per nostril, 1-2x/day. N-acetyl variant: 100-300 mcg 1x/day
    • Onset: Both: 15-30 min to peak effect, 2-6 hour duration. N-acetyl: 4-8 hour duration.

    Safety — exceptionally clean profile

    Both have 25+ years of Russian clinical use (selank since 1990s, semax on Russia's Vital Drug List). Reported side effects in Russian clinical literature: mild fatigue (selank, rare), brief headache or sinus irritation from the spray (both, common in week 1, resolves). No published evidence of dependence, tolerance, or withdrawal — significant given how cleanly selank competes with benzodiazepines for the anxiolytic use case. Neither is FDA-approved in the US.

    • Selank side effects: Mild fatigue (uncommon), sinus irritation week 1 (common, resolves). No dependence/tolerance reported.
    • Semax side effects: Brief headache or hyper-focus jitter, sinus irritation. Rare paradoxical fatigue if dosed too late.
    • Tolerance / dependence: Neither has documented tolerance, dependence, or withdrawal in 25+ years of Russian clinical use

    Is selank or semax better for anxiety?

    Selank. It's specifically designed as an anxiolytic and modulates GABA + enkephalin pathways without sedation or dependence. Semax can occasionally reduce anxiety as a side effect of its focus-clearing action, but it's primarily a cognitive enhancer — using it for anxiety means you're getting the focus boost as a bonus or downside depending on context.

    Can you stack selank and semax?

    Yes — common pattern is semax in the morning for focus, selank in the evening for wind-down. Different targets (selank=GABA/enkephalin, semax=BDNF/dopamine) means no receptor overlap. No published interaction issues. Many Russian clinical protocols actually combine them for post-stroke patients with anxiety + cognitive recovery goals.

    Is N-acetyl selank better than regular selank?

    Same effect, longer half-life. The N-terminal acetylation slows enzymatic breakdown, extending the action from 2-6 hours to 4-8 hours. Practical benefit: 1x/day dosing instead of 2x/day. Cost premium ~30-50% per vial. If you don't mind dosing twice daily, regular selank is more cost-effective. If you want set-and-forget once-daily, N-acetyl is worth it.

    How fast does semax work for focus?

    15-30 minutes after intranasal dose for peak effect. Subjective focus + mental clarity typically noticeable within 20 minutes, lasts 2-6 hours (N-acetyl semax 4-8 hours). Effect is more like 'clearer thinking' than stimulant edge — no jitter, no crash, no comedown like with caffeine or modafinil.
